Frameworks and Methodologies – Agile
Project Management — Plan, Execute, and Deliver with Confidence

Project Management Frameworks & Methodologies: Agile, Scrum, Kanban, Waterfall, PRINCE2, and PMBOK Explained

Choosing the right project management framework or methodology is crucial for delivering successful projects. From fast-moving startups to large-scale enterprise initiatives, different approaches provide structure, streamline workflows, and enhance collaboration.

In this blog, we explore the most widely used project management frameworks and methodologies, including Agile, Scrum, Kanban, Waterfall, PRINCE2, and PMBOK, with insights on when and how to use each for maximum efficiency.

  1. Agile Methodology – Flexibility and Iteration

Agile is a flexible, iterative approach that emphasizes collaboration, customer feedback, and small incremental releases. It’s ideal for projects where requirements evolve rapidly.

Core Principles of Agile:

  • Deliver working software or products in short cycles (sprints).
  • Respond to change over following a fixed plan.
  • Emphasize collaboration between cross-functional teams and stakeholders.

Advantages:

  • Faster time-to-market
  • Increased adaptability to changes
  • Enhanced team communication

Example: A mobile app development team releases weekly updates based on user feedback rather than waiting for a final product launch.

  1. Scrum – Agile in Action

Scrum is a subset of Agile that provides a structured process for managing work in short iterations called sprints, typically 1–4 weeks long.

Key Components of Scrum:

  • Roles: Product Owner, Scrum Master, Development Team
  • Artifacts: Product Backlog, Sprint Backlog, Increment
  • Ceremonies: Sprint Planning, Daily Stand-ups, Sprint Review, Sprint Retrospective

Why Scrum Works:
It encourages accountability, transparency, and rapid delivery. Teams can quickly adjust priorities and solve issues in real-time.

  1. Kanban – Visual Workflow Management

Kanban focuses on visualizing work, limiting work in progress (WIP), and improving flow. Unlike Scrum, it doesn’t have fixed-length sprints, making it highly flexible.

Kanban Essentials:

  • Kanban Board: Columns represent workflow stages (To Do, In Progress, Done)
  • WIP Limits: Prevent overload and bottlenecks
  • Continuous Delivery: Tasks are completed as they progress, not in fixed iterations
  1. Waterfall – Traditional Sequential Approach

Waterfall is a linear and sequential methodology where each project phase must be completed before the next begins. It’s best suited for projects with well-defined requirements.

Phases of Waterfall:

  1. Requirement Analysis
  2. System Design
  3. Implementation
  4. Testing
  5. Deployment
  6. Maintenance

Pros:

  • Clear milestones and deliverables
  • Easy to manage and track progress

Cons:

  • Less adaptable to change
  • Risk of discovering problems late in the process

Example: Construction projects often follow a Waterfall approach due to their strict sequential requirements.

  1. PRINCE2 – Process-Driven Project Management

PRINCE2 (PRojects IN Controlled Environments) is a structured methodology widely used in government and large organizations. It emphasizes defined roles, stages, and deliverables.

Key Features:

  • Focus on business justification
  • Defined organization structure for the project team
  • Product-based planning
  • Stage-by-stage control

Why PRINCE2 Matters:
It provides a consistent framework for managing projects while ensuring accountability and reducing risks.

  1. PMBOK – The Project Management Standard

PMBOK (Project Management Body of Knowledge) is not a methodology but a set of standard practices, guidelines, and processes developed by PMI (Project Management Institute).

PMBOK Framework Includes:

  • Knowledge Areas: Scope, Time, Cost, Quality, Risk, Communication, Procurement, HR, Integration, Stakeholder Management
  • Process Groups: Initiating, Planning, Executing, Monitoring & Controlling, Closing

Benefits:

  • Provides a comprehensive, standardized approach to project management
  • Supports certifications like PMP (Project Management Professional)

How to Choose the Right Framework

Selecting the right methodology depends on your project type, team size, complexity, and stakeholder expectations:

MethodologyBest ForProsCons
AgileFast-changing projectsFlexible, collaborativeLess predictable timelines
ScrumIterative product developmentStructured Agile frameworkRequires training
KanbanContinuous workflowVisual, flexibleLess formal planning
WaterfallFixed-scope projectsEasy trackingRigid, less adaptive
PRINCE2Large, controlled projectsStructured, risk-focusedDocumentation-heavy
PMBOKStandardized process managementComprehensive guidanceNot a step-by-step method

Conclusion

Understanding project management frameworks and methodologies is critical to project success. Whether you need flexibility, structure, visual workflow, or standardized guidelines, there’s a methodology suited to your team and project goals.

By choosing the right approach and applying it consistently, you can enhance productivity, reduce risks, and deliver high-quality results on time and budget.

Project Management — Plan, Execute, and Deliver with Confidence

Learn the Basics of Project Management: Mastering Scope, Time, Cost, Quality, Risk, and Stakeholder Management

Comments

No comments yet. Why don’t you start the discussion?

    Leave a Reply

    Your email address will not be published. Required fields are marked *